Output 8c689ea363e03650c08d3c227f54868779ced1c500c50b39f0c9cdcb434c3d68:0

value
3525508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f0710500159974fc7c39872e94b624329b234e OP_EQUAL
address
3MCDta49smzEsNYKVBUpcj76vGTTwpS6Jd
transaction
8c689ea363e03650c08d3c227f54868779ced1c500c50b39f0c9cdcb434c3d68
spent
true